chi·mer·i·cal
C c

adj chimerical

  • absurd — If you say that something is absurd, you are criticizing it because you think that it is ridiculous or that it does not make sense.
  • delusive — tending to delude; misleading
  • fanciful — characterized by or showing fancy; capricious or whimsical in appearance: a fanciful design of butterflies and flowers.
  • fantastic — conceived or appearing as if conceived by an unrestrained imagination; odd and remarkable; bizarre; grotesque: fantastic rock formations; fantastic designs.
  • imaginary — existing only in the imagination or fancy; not real; fancied: an imaginary illness; the imaginary animals in the stories of Dr. Seuss.
  • mythical — pertaining to, of the nature of, or involving a myth.
  • unfounded — without foundation; not based on fact, realistic considerations, or the like: unfounded suspicions.
  • unreal — not real or actual.
  • utopian — of, relating to, or resembling Utopia, an idealized imaginary island described in Sir Thomas More's Utopia (1516).
  • visionary — given to or characterized by fanciful, not presently workable, or unpractical ideas, views, or schemes: a visionary enthusiast.
  • wild — living in a state of nature; not tamed or domesticated: a wild animal; wild geese.
  • fictional — invented as part of a work of fiction: Sherlock Holmes is a fictional detective.

adjective chimerical

  • fabulous — almost impossible to believe; incredible.
